Platform-specific knowledge for web frontend development.
| Component | Technology |
|---|---|
| Framework | Next.js 14+ (App Router) |
| Language | TypeScript (strict mode) |
| Styling | Tailwind CSS |
| State | React hooks, Zustand (if needed) |
| Testing | Vitest, Playwright |
| Deployment | Cloudflare Pages |

// Server Component (default) - no 'use client'
async function ServerComponent() {
const data = await fetch('...') // Can fetch directly
return <div>{data}</div>
}
// Client Component - needs interactivity
'use client'
import { useState } from 'react'
function ClientComponent() {
const [count, setCount] = useState(0)
return <button onClick={() => setCount(c => c + 1)}>{count}</button>
}
// Server Component
async function Page() {
const data = await fetch('https://api.example.com/data', {
next: { revalidate: 60 } // ISR: revalidate every 60s
})
return <div>{data}</div>
}
// Client Component with SWR
'use client'
import useSWR from 'swr'
function ClientPage() {
const { data, error } = useSWR('/api/data', fetcher)
if (error) return <div>Error</div>
if (!data) return <div>Loading...</div>
return <div>{data}</div>
}
